How Wells Fargo Strategic Capital Actually Works
At its core, Wells Fargo Strategic Capital provides targeted financial infrastructure aimed at enhancing capital efficiency, supporting large-scale transactions, and enabling flexible investment strategies within defined risk parameters. Unlike broad retail banking services, this division focuses on specialized capital deployment—often used in mergers, acquisitions, project financing, and structured investment arrangements.
